- Description
- Hellyers Road's peated single malt spent 19 years in a single American oak cask before being bottled at 69.9% ABV for La Maison du Whisky's New Vibrations collection. This Tasmanian expression represents a rare marriage of peat smoke with the cool maritime influence of southern Australia.
